Future Loop Foundation came to life with its debut album release in 1996, and four other albums have followed since, as well as an impressive run of remixes, soundtracks and live appearances.
After a stunning set from Future Loop Foundation at last year’s Big Chill festival, Just Music and Mark Barrott started discussing the obvious synergy between the philosophy of the label and the sound and style of Future Loop Foundation.
We are now thrilled to announce the release of The Fading Room: Memories and Remixes, a beautiful album constructed from recordings of family interviews that have laid dormant in an attic somewhere in the north of England for almost a quarter of a century.
Mark Barrott has assembled a highly personal and organic album around these speech samples, using electronic and acoustic instruments as one to present an album that sparkles with originality and wit. It achieves an intriguing balance between conjuring up snapshots of a nostalgic past, whilst being wholly contemporary in musical vision. This musical vision of The Fading Room when performed live by Future Loop Foundation is combined with live visuals performed and mixed by Myogenic which develops this \"then\" and \"now\" vision further with a bitter sweet look at the past and the present and the social and political implications for us all.\"
This beautifully packaged release comes together with an accompanying album of remixes of key tracks by Rob Da Bank & Chris Coco, Tunng, Beauty Room, The Go! Team, Jon Kennedy and Padded Cell amongst others.
